This year I have a good little list of goals with such standards as loose weight and make a conscious effort to be more cheerful. I just realized that I didn’t put any photography goals on my list. I believe that I need to add one on but I don’t want it to be another 365 project.

A few things I really enjoyed about that project was that I had my camera in hand all the time. I had a fun time thinking about photography so frequently and sometimes I felt like I was growing a little artistically and technically. However, I also found that I enjoy taking photos much more than I like uploading them, sorting through them, editing them and posting them online. That was my downfall. That whole editing and posting part really killed it for me.

I think I could do a photo project if I took a smaller bite. I’m thinking of doing a year long project for 2012 with weekly photos and month long themes. I still need to work out the details.
